T7M (p.Thr7Met) variant of SMAD4 (SMAD family member 4)
T7M (p.Thr7Met) in SMAD4 (SMAD family member 4) is a missense change. Clinical records from ClinVar, EBI, and UniProt describe it as conflicting interpretations in the context of Juvenile polyposis/hereditary hemorrhagic telangiectasia syndrome; Juvenile poly. The available variant effect predictions contribute to a CATVariant prioritization score of 0.60 / 1. The record also includes population frequency data, published literature, and structural context.
